About Pebble Beach Resorts®

Pebble Beach Resorts® celebrated its 100th anniversary in 2019. Golfers can stay at The Lodge at Pebble Beach™, The Inn at Spanish Bay™, Casa Palmero® or the new Fairway One cottages at The Lodge. The resort is home to multiple restaurants, including the legendary Tap Room inside The Lodge and Sticks® (where a bagpiper plays at dusk every night); an award-winning spa; The Beach and Tennis Club™; The Spanish Bay Club™ and three oceanfront courses: Pebble Beach Golf Links™, The Links at Spanish Bay™ and Spyglass Hill™ Golf Course. The Hay™, the new TGR Design short course by Tiger Woods, overlooks the bay.

Beautiful day in Monterey

The course was in terrific shape. Fairways were modestly firm: ball never plugged but also very little roll. The layout is straightforward and, with only a couple exceptions, you can see what you have to deal with from the tee. The rough looked benign, but cost a half to full stroke if you strayed off the fairway. Most of the greens are small targets and rolled fast. Two of us got around in 3.5 hours, including several holes where replayed our missed putts! At the end of the round we enjoyed a flavorful lunch at the grill. Service was friendly and fast.

Weather is a factor

The course is a great old school design. I unfortunately played there after a rain storm. Cart path only but that wasn’t the issue, the course obviously doesn’t drain well very sloppy lost ball in the rough because of long grass. I suspect that the maintenance couldn’t mow because of the water. I would try the course again on a dryer day.

Great Experience

Just visiting and played for the first time. My 14 handicap was no match with the course lol. For one, I played 7:40 am in mid 40s brrr. Too cold for me. Must hit fairways because the rough is penal. Small greens and some with severe slopes. Lay out is decent and I thoroughly enjoyed walking it. Sand quality is really good. The wedge just slides effortlessly. I have to play it a couple more times to get familiar with the greens.
